Mexico - Export of Tobacco Refuse
Since 2014, Mexico Export of Tobacco Refuse fell by 65.4% year on year. With $785 in 2019, the country was ranked number 82 among other countries in Export of Tobacco Refuse. Mexico is overtaken by Egypt, which was ranked number 81 at $815.52 and is followed by Nepal at $575. Belgium topped the ranking with $43,637,731.08 in 2019, that is +2.7% versus 2018. Brazil, United States and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Australia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+364% per year, while Mexico witnessed the worst performance at -65.4% per year.
